Vidas prestadas is a 2000 telenovela produced by Iguana Producciones. The telenovela is Peruvian was written by Alfonso Pareja. Grecia Colmenares, Luis José Santander, Sonia Oquendo, Carlos Tuccio and Jesús Delaveaux starred in the telenovela.[1]

Plot

This is the story of two people brought together by fate. Fernanda suffers on the day of her wedding when her fiancé abandons her at the altar. Heartbroken, she becomes cold and distant and begins to mistrust men, though she doesn't know of her mother's involvement in paying off her fiancé Fabián not to marry her. On the other hand, José María 'Chema' Rivero lives in Paraguay when he gets into trouble with the law. He seeks help from his friend Marcos who along with his mother is leaving the country for Peru and they decide to take Chema with them. However, their plane crashes and Chema is the only survivor. Due to a confusion, Chema is mistaken to be Marcos, and he decides to use the opportunity and keep using his dead friend's identity from now on. Chema will discover he has two cousins, Renato and Fernanda. One will become his worst enemy while the other will become his greatest love.[2][3]
